The Russian army struck on Sunday a military base in the west of the country, near Lviv. The journalist Angélique Forget, live from Odessa for the 8 Hours of France 2 on Monday, describes the situation.

As a session of negotiations between Russia and Ukraine opens on Monday, March 14, on this 19th day of war, the port city of Odessa (Ukraine) is “spared from the fighting, the Russian troops are blocked 150 km from here in the city of Mykolaiv“, reports journalist Angélique Forget, live from Odessa for the 8 Hours of France 2, Monday. “Odessa residents are using this respite to prepare for battle and siege, but all that could quickly change“, she adds.

By striking a military base in the west of the country, near Lviv, just 20 km from the border with Poland yesterday, Vladimir Putin’s army showed that it was ready to attack anywhere, n anytime“, continues Angélique Forget, who then specifies that “Russian troops continue to advance towards the capital from the north, from the west, from the northeast“. Kyiv is like this “more and more surrounded and takes on the appearance of a fortress“, and the “only axes released are those to the south“.
